T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The application belongs to the technical field of negative electrode materials, and particularly relates to a high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material and a preparation method thereof. BACKGROUND

[0002] Silicon has become an important high-performance negative electrode material for current high-energy-density lithium-ion batteries due to its high theoretical specific capacity, low lithium intercalation / deintercalation potential, and abundant reserves, but the large volume expansion effect and low electrical conductivity of the silicon negative electrode limit the further application of the silicon negative electrode in commerce. At present, the most commonly used method to improve the performance of the silicon negative electrode is to composite the silicon negative electrode material with a carbon material, and the characteristics of the carbon material are used to absorb the mechanical stress caused by the volume expansion of silicon, establish a rapid transmission channel for ions and electrons to increase the electrical conductivity, or avoid direct contact between silicon and electrolyte to maintain chemical stability.

[0003] A wide variety of carbon materials have different structures, from traditional graphite to later carbon nanotubes, graphene, and graphdiyne, and new carbon materials are developing rapidly. Researchers try different combination methods and different combination structures to well control the volume and interface problems of the composite silicon-carbon negative electrode. At present, although the overall performance of the silicon-carbon negative electrode is good, it is a type of material that is closest to industrialization for the silicon negative electrode, but its commercialization process is still slow. The main reason is that the strength of the carbon component for maintaining the stability of the silicon particles is not enough, and it is difficult to limit the volume expansion of the silicon particles to maintain the structural stability.

[0004] The type of carbon source precursor seriously affects the structural characteristics of the carbon material, so the molecular structure design of the carbon precursor is particularly important. At present, the carbon source used for silicon material compounding is mainly pitch and phenolic resin, and the strength of the prepared carbon component is insufficient, so it is urgent to optimize the molecular structure of the carbon precursor in the silicon-carbon composite material to meet the demand of limiting the volume expansion of the silicon particles. SUMMARY

[0005] In view of the problem of insufficient strength of the carbon component in the silicon-carbon negative electrode material, the application provides a high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material and a preparation method thereof. The molecular structure of the carbon precursor is designed to obtain a high-strength carbon component; the silicon particles are subjected to double-layer carbon coating treatment, the low specific surface area of the dense outer layer carbon is used to improve the electrical conductivity and form a stable interface, and the high-strength porous inner layer carbon is used to limit the volume expansion of the silicon particles, so as to obtain a silicon-carbon negative electrode material with stable cycle performance.

[0006] In order to achieve the above-mentioned purpose, the application adopts the following technical scheme:

[0007] A high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material is prepared by grinding micron silicon with a sand mill to obtain a nano silicon slurry, coating the nano silicon with a resin in a liquid phase, grinding again, then coating with pitch in a solid phase, and finally carbonizing to obtain the silicon-carbon negative electrode material.

[0008] Preferably, the silicon particles account for 40-70% by mass, the resin carbon accounts for 10-40% by mass, and the pitch carbon accounts for 5-20% by mass in the silicon-carbon negative electrode material.

[0009] Preferably, the nano silicon particles have a size of 50-200 nm.

[0010] The preparation method of the high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material comprises the following steps:

[0011] (1) Grinding: micron coarse silicon and isopropyl alcohol organic solvent are coarsely ground together, then a surfactant is added for fine grinding to obtain a nano silicon slurry;

[0012] (2) Resin coating: a certain amount of resorcinol, a secondary primary amine and formaldehyde are added to the nano silicon slurry, which is stirred uniformly and then heated for polymerization to obtain a block material, which is crushed and sieved to obtain a resin-coated nano silicon material;

[0013] (3) Pitch coating: the resin-coated nano silicon material of step (2) is uniformly mixed with high-temperature pitch powder, and vacuum hot pressing is performed in a hot press to obtain a pitch-coated material;

[0014] (4) Carbonization: the material of step (3) is heated and carbonized in an inert atmosphere, and then crushed and sieved to obtain a silicon-carbon negative electrode material.

[0015] Further, the surfactant of step (1) is one or more of cetyltrimethylammonium bromide, sodium dodecyl sulfate, sodium dodecylbenzenesulfonate, sodium stearate, octadecylamine and sodium oleate.

[0016] Further, the secondary primary amine of step (2) is one or more of hexanediamine, butanediamine, pentanediamine, ethylenediamine and octanediamine.

[0017] Further, the mass ratio of resorcinol to nano silicon in step (2) is 1:(5-10), the molar ratio of resorcinol to formaldehyde is 1:2, the molar ratio of resorcinol to secondary primary amine is (30-50):1, and the heating temperature is 50-90℃.

[0018] Further, the high-temperature pitch of step (3) is one or more of petroleum pitch, coal pitch and biomass pitch with a softening point >150℃, and the mass ratio of high-temperature pitch powder to resin-coated nano silicon powder is 1:(5-15).

[0019] Further, the hot-pressing temperature of step (3) is 200-300 DEG C, and the hot-pressing time is 0.5-2 h.

[0020] Further, the carbonization temperature in step (4) is 900-1200 DEG C, and the carbonization time is 1-4 h.

[0021] Advantages of the present application:

[0022] 1. Using phenol, aldehyde and diamine as raw materials, the difference in reactivity between benzoxazine system and phenolic system is utilized, the sequence reaction process is designed, the assembly process of phenolic aldehyde amine and phenolic pre-polymer is guided by hydrogen bond, and the structural skeleton resin cross-linked with each other is formed on the surface of silicon particles. The introduction of diamine not only greatly accelerates the reaction and synthesis speed, but also introduces flexible long chain in the carbon precursor, greatly improves the strength of the inner carbon material, and is beneficial to limit the volume change of silicon particles.

[0023] 2. Structure design of double-layer soft and hard carbon matrix on the surface of nano silicon particles: the dense outer layer soft carbon improves the conductivity of the material and stabilizes the electrolyte interface, the porous inner layer hard carbon adapts to the volume change, and the mechanical and chemical synergies between the two carbon layers with different structures make the silicon-carbon particles have high densification and anti-cracking performance.

[0024] 3. By synchronous carbonization of resin and pitch, cross-linking reaction of resin and pitch occurs at high temperature, forming a soft and hard carbon combined interface, eliminating the influence of different carbon component interfaces, and improving the conductivity and structural stability of the material.

[0025] 4. The obtained silicon-carbon composite negative electrode material has excellent electrochemical performance, the reversible capacity is more than 1800 mAh / g, the initial efficiency is > 87%, and the capacity is maintained at more than 80% after 1000 cycles. [0029] The present application is further described in detail by the following examples, so that those skilled in the art can better understand the present application, but the present application is not limited to the following examples.

[0030] Example 1

[0031] A preparation method of a high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material, comprising the following steps:

[0032] (1) micron coarse silicon and isopropyl alcohol are loaded into a sand mill at a ratio of 1:6, coarse grinding is performed by the sand mill, then hexadecyl trimethyl ammonium bromide is added as a surfactant to modify the surface, fine grinding is continuously performed in the sand mill, and a nano silicon mixed slurry with a particle size of about 80 nm is obtained;

[0033] (2) then 100 g of the slurry containing nano silicon is taken, 10 g of resorcinol, 2.5 g of hexanediamine and 13 g of formaldehyde are sequentially added, stirring is uniformly performed, and then block carbon is obtained after reaction at 50°C for 2 h, and after crushing and screening, a resin-coated nano silicon material is obtained;

[0034] (3) the resin-coated nano silicon material is uniformly mixed with high-temperature petroleum pitch powder with a softening point of 230°C at a mass ratio of 10:1, and is placed into a hot press for vacuum hot pressing treatment at 260°C for 0.5 h, and then pitch-coated material is obtained.

[0035] (4) the material of step (3) is carbonized at 1000°C for 2 h under a nitrogen atmosphere, and after crushing and screening, a silicon-carbon negative electrode material is obtained.

[0036] Figure 1 A structure schematic diagram of the silicon-carbon negative electrode material prepared in the embodiment is shown; Figure 2 The nano silicon particles in the silicon-carbon negative electrode material prepared in embodiment 1 are uniformly dispersed in the carbon matrix, the double-layer carbon component only wraps the nano silicon particles, and there is no obvious hole in the material; Figure 3 The cycle performance of the silicon-carbon material prepared in embodiment 1 is shown, and the capacity retention rate after 1000 cycles is 83.5%, and the structure parameters and electrochemical performance of the material prepared in the embodiment are shown in table 1.

[0037] Embodiment 2

[0038] A preparation method of a high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material, comprising the following steps:

[0039] (1) micron coarse silicon and isopropyl alcohol are loaded into a sand mill at a ratio of 1:6, coarse grinding is performed by the sand mill, then sodium dodecyl benzene sulfonate is added as a surfactant to modify the surface, fine grinding is continuously performed in the sand mill, and a nano silicon mixed slurry with a particle size of about 50 nm is obtained;

[0040] (2) then 100 g of the slurry containing nano silicon is taken, 10 g of resorcinol, 2.5 g of hexanediamine and 13 g of formaldehyde are sequentially added, stirring is uniformly performed, and then block carbon is obtained after reaction at 50°C for 2 h, and after crushing and screening, a resin-coated nano silicon material is obtained;

[0041] (3) The resin-coated nanosilicon material is mixed with high-temperature petroleum pitch powder with a softening point of 160°C at a mass ratio of 15:1, and is placed in a hot press for vacuum hot pressing treatment at 200°C for 2h to obtain pitch-coated material.

[0042] (4) The material of step (3) is carbonized at 1200°C for 1h under an argon atmosphere, and after crushing and screening, a silicon-carbon negative electrode material is obtained.

[0043] Example 3

[0044] A preparation method of a high-strength long-cycle silicon-carbon negative electrode material includes the following steps:

[0045] (1) Micron coarse silicon and isopropyl alcohol are placed in a sand mill at a ratio of 1:6, and coarse grinding is performed by the sand mill. Then, sodium stearate is added as a surfactant to modify the surface, and fine grinding is continued in the sand mill to obtain nanosilicon mixed slurry with a particle size of about 200nm;

[0046] (2) Then, 100g of nanosilicon slurry is taken, and 10g of resorcinol, 4.0g of pentanediamine, and 13g of formaldehyde are added in sequence. After stirring uniformly, block carbon is obtained by reacting at 90°C for 0.5h, and after crushing and screening, resin-coated nanosilicon material is obtained;

[0047] (3) The resin-coated nanosilicon material is mixed with high-temperature petroleum pitch powder with a softening point of 260°C at a mass ratio of 5:1, and is placed in a hot press for vacuum hot pressing treatment at 300°C for 2h to obtain pitch-coated material.

[0048] (4) The material of step (3) is carbonized at 900°C for 4h under an argon atmosphere, and after crushing and screening, a silicon-carbon negative electrode material is obtained.

[0049] Comparative Example 1 - Inner layer carbon is phenolic resin precursor

[0050] The other steps and process parameters are the same as those of Example 1, except that NaOH is used instead of a binary primary amine as a catalyst in step (2) to form nanosilicon coated with phenolic resin, and after carbonization, a phenolic resin-based inner layer carbon is obtained. [0056] Comparative Example 4 - Resin and asphalt carbonized separately

[0057] The other steps and process parameters are the same as those of Example 1, except that step (4) is performed after step (2), and step (4) is performed after step (3), i.e., the resin and asphalt are carbonized separately.

[0058] The silicon-carbon negative electrode materials obtained in the examples and comparative examples are assembled into coin-type half-cells according to conventional methods, and their electrochemical performance is tested, including initial specific capacity, first charge-discharge efficiency, and cycle performance.
